Intimate Strangers

A woman moves back, from São Paulo to her hometown Rio de Janeiro, to support her husband's job. On their new residence, she forms an unlikely bond with her young neighbor based on their past memories, sadness and loneliness.

Director Biography - Jose Alvarenga Jr

José Alvarenga Jr. was born in Brazil in 1960 and started his career in Advertising after majoring in that area in college. As a director he made several commercials for Coca-Cola, UNILEVER and ASIA MOTORS. Over the last 19 years, he has dedicated his craft to Television and Motion Pictures, where he acts as both director and producer.

As a TV series director he was responsible for directing 17 series – out of which one was adapted for the North-American television audience. ‘NO TOMORROW’ was broadcast on the CW Channel; Alvarenga also acts as one the series executive producers.

His latest TV series, ‘SUPERMAX’ – in which he acted as show runner and general director, was adapted for 5 countries and had its Spanish version directed by award-winning director Daniel Burman.

Alvarenga is a 6-time INTERNATIONAL EMMY-AWARD NOMINEE. Alvarenga was also an associate producer for 49 Brazilian films. Some of these feature films received critical acclaim at International Movie Festivals, such as JUST LIKE OUR PARENTS, by Laís BODANZKY ( BERLIN INTENATIONAL FILM FESTIVAL); GOOD MANNERS by Juliana ROJAS and Marcos DUTRA (LOCARNO FESTIVAL) and DIVINE LOVE by Gabriel MASCARO (SUNDANCE, BERLIN INTERNATIONAL FESTIVAL).

In 2009, he was named one of the 100 most influential Brazilian people of the year by Época Magazine.
